Due to our harsh winters and gravel roads, Grantsdale Toyota owners frequently need repairs related to suspension components, brake systems worn by road salt and grit, and undercarriage rust prevention. Models like the Tacoma and 4Runner also often require attention to 4WD systems and CV joints from rugged use on local terrain.

Always inform your mechanic if you frequently drive on steep mountain grades, unpaved forest service roads, or in deep snow, as this affects wear on brakes, tires, and suspension. Discussing your specific use helps them recommend preventative maintenance and the most durable parts for our environment.
